Overview
The Thermo Fisher Sorvall™ ST 8 Benchtop Centrifuge is an engineered solution for routine centrifugation tasks in clinical diagnostics, quality control laboratories, and academic research settings. Designed around horizontal rotor dynamics and fixed-angle acceleration profiles, it delivers consistent sedimentation performance across diverse sample volumes (0.2 mL to 50 mL) under controlled gravitational forces up to 3,500 × g. Its compact footprint (27 cm W × 32 cm D × 25 cm H) enables seamless integration into biosafety cabinets, cold rooms, or shared benchtop environments without compromising accessibility or workflow continuity. The unit operates on standard 100–240 V AC input with active thermal management to maintain rotor chamber stability during extended runs—critical for temperature-sensitive biological samples such as plasma, serum, cell suspensions, and nucleic acid preparations.
Key Features
- Auto-Lock™ Rotor Engagement System: Enables tool-free, three-second rotor installation and removal with mechanical interlock verification—reducing setup time while eliminating misalignment risks associated with manual screw-tightening.
- ClickSeal™ Bio-Containment Lid: A one-handed, positive-latching lid mechanism that meets IEC 61010-2-020 safety requirements for biohazard containment; features integrated gasket sealing and audible click feedback upon secure closure.
- Acoustic Optimization: Engineered housing geometry and vibration-dampening base reduce operational noise to ≤55 dBA at 1 m distance—supporting compliance with ISO 14040-based laboratory acoustic standards.
- Programmable Workflow Interface: Stores up to 9 user-defined protocols with independent speed, time, and temperature parameters; recall via single-button activation minimizes input errors during high-throughput processing.
- Backlit LCD Display: High-contrast 128 × 64 pixel monochrome screen with adjustable brightness supports legible parameter monitoring under variable ambient lighting conditions—including low-illumination biosafety cabinets.
Sample Compatibility & Compliance
The Sorvall™ ST 8 accommodates a broad range of tube formats including conical-bottom polypropylene tubes (15 mL and 50 mL), microcentrifuge tubes (0.2–2.0 mL), and PCR strip carriers. All rotors are certified to ISO 15195:2019 for metrological traceability of rotational speed calibration. The system complies with EN 61000-6-3 (EMC emission limits) and EN 61000-6-2 (immunity to electrical disturbances), and its mechanical safety architecture conforms to IEC 61010-1:2010 for laboratory equipment. While not designed for sterile manufacturing environments, it supports GLP-aligned documentation practices through audit-ready protocol logs stored internally.
Software & Data Management
The ST 8 operates independently without external software dependencies. All run data—including start/stop timestamps, achieved RCF, elapsed time, and rotor identification—is retained in non-volatile memory for up to 100 cycles. No USB or network interface is provided; however, manual export is supported via printed protocol summaries using optional thermal label printers compatible with RS-232 output. For regulated environments requiring electronic records, the device may be integrated into broader LIMS workflows via time-stamped operator logs and physical signature sign-offs per FDA 21 CFR Part 11 Annex 11 guidance—though native digital signature capability is not embedded.
Applications
This centrifuge serves core applications in clinical hematology (e.g., whole blood separation into serum/plasma layers), molecular biology (pellet recovery of precipitated DNA/RNA), microbiology (bacterial cell harvesting prior to lysis), and pharmaceutical QC (clarification of suspension formulations). Its reproducible acceleration/deceleration profiles support method transfer between labs using ASTM E2500-13 principles for equipment qualification. It is routinely deployed in ISO/IEC 17025-accredited testing laboratories for sample preparation preceding HPLC, ELISA, or spectrophotometric analysis.
FAQ
What rotor types are compatible with the Sorvall™ ST 8?
Standard configurations include a 24-place fixed-angle rotor (for 1.5/2.0 mL tubes) and a 4-place swing-bucket rotor (for 15/50 mL conical tubes); all rotors carry CE marking and Thermo Fisher part-number traceability.
Does the ST 8 support refrigerated operation?
No—the ST 8 is a non-refrigerated model optimized for ambient-temperature protocols; for temperature-controlled separations, consider the Sorvall™ ST 8R variant.
Is rotor imbalance detection built into the system?
Yes—integrated vibration sensors trigger automatic shutdown if mass asymmetry exceeds ±5 g across opposing positions, complying with IEC 61010-2-020 clause 7.3.2.
Can the ST 8 be validated for GMP environments?
While the hardware meets foundational safety and electromagnetic compatibility standards, formal IQ/OQ/PQ validation requires site-specific protocols aligned with Annex 15 and EU GMP guidelines; Thermo Fisher provides vendor documentation packages to support this process.
What maintenance intervals are recommended?
Biannual visual inspection of rotor threads and lid seal integrity is advised; annual calibration of speed accuracy (±2% tolerance) using NIST-traceable tachometers is recommended for GLP-compliant usage.
